BB.Q Chicken is a small Korean chicken chain that offers Korean Fried Chicken (KFC) as well as common basic Korean dishes and sides. They do also serve both domestic and Asian beer, Makgoelli, Soju and wine for you to enjoy with your meal. Employees were nice, it does take a while for your order to come out after ordering, so order ahead if you plan on doing takeout and if dining in, be prepared to wait a bit. The have a small bar area if you plan on ordering takeout and waiting. We only ordered some KFC to take back to our timeshare to eat as there is not a whole lot of seating here and it was petty full at dinner time. We ordered a 16 piece wings with bone on (half Gangjeong and half soy garlic). The chicken tasted good overall, not the best we have had, but tasty and the size of the wings were a good size.

They are located in a shopping center next to Ralph’s Supermarket and is surrounded by golf courses as well as the J.W. Marriott Desert Springs and the Westin Desert Willows timeshare resorts, so if you are staying at one of the timeshares or golfing nearby, it’s a great place to grab a drink and some tasty Korean dishes.

I’m so happy that there’s a Korean fried chicken spot in the desert. It’s in a good location, in a plaza with various businesses and a grocery store next door. There’s a large parking lot in front.

This was our first time here, I thought it was just takeout only but I was surprised that it had more of a sit down feel. We just ordered to go anyways. We ordered the half whole chicken (8 pc) Golden Original and the small boneless (8pc) Soy Garlic.

We waited inside for our food, wait time wasn’t long at all. It was about 15 to 20 minutes. I liked the ambiance indoors, there were many tables to choose from. And I loved how there was a US Open tennis match playing.

The chicken was pretty good. I really liked the Soy Garlic. It was saucy, but not too saucy. Texture was wonderful. The soy garlic sauce was a nice sweet and savory mix. And the Golden Original was good too. Texture was perfect, it had a nice crispy and crunchy outside. We also got the pickled radishes on the side, and it paired very nicely with the chicken. One thing I will say, is that I wish the Golden Original’s batter had a little bit more flavor. Although it had amazing texture, it tasted bland to me. I was left wanting a little more every bite.

We had a great experience and I’d definitely come back again to eat inside. Service was helpful and friendly.
